Town of Cary issued the following announcement on Sep 10.
Private development crews will be conducting work from 9 a.m. to 4 p.m. during weekdays along East Chatham Street, Walker Street, and East Cedar Street in the foreseeable future to begin infrastructure improvements for The Center Site located at 111 East Chatham Street and The Rogers Building in Downtown Cary. Citizens can anticipate sidewalk closures along East Chatham Street between Academy Street and Walker Street. Pedestrian access will be maintained during work activities.
Original source can be found here.